Output 96491463a58b223e8a6b6b9afc551cc0901cfea29c7fa210a57f5b81a2a61d78:2

value
21320000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b20a1ec68a129f6fdb506d4d4af78f801cd6c2af OP_EQUAL
address
3HvQKrX2hAmcGbTfWJbHxXHoMQLbo1MEhM
transaction
96491463a58b223e8a6b6b9afc551cc0901cfea29c7fa210a57f5b81a2a61d78
spent
true